Output e668b06cdae9b7d7ef886b6036b3d04153ce7b5e26bf6481c43d4141114415bf:2

value
291160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c244149db96d6639ca3f67003ac6f57677f4f583 OP_EQUAL
address
3KQCa5Rhajy8tBe28PXDrjPdMxFuVQSffz
transaction
e668b06cdae9b7d7ef886b6036b3d04153ce7b5e26bf6481c43d4141114415bf